Zhiying Bai is a scholar working on Plant Science, Soil Science and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Zhiying Bai has authored 44 papers receiving a total of 998 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 39 papers in Plant Science, 11 papers in Soil Science and 6 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Zhiying Bai’s work include Plant Molecular Biology Research (15 papers), Plant nutrient uptake and metabolism (14 papers) and Research in Cotton Cultivation (11 papers). Zhiying Bai is often cited by papers focused on Plant Molecular Biology Research (15 papers), Plant nutrient uptake and metabolism (14 papers) and Research in Cotton Cultivation (11 papers). Zhiying Bai collaborates with scholars based in China, Australia and United Kingdom. Zhiying Bai's co-authors include Liantao Liu, Cundong Li, Yongjiang Zhang, Ke Zhang and Hongchun Sun and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, PLANT PHYSIOLOGY and Developmental Biology.
